Role Description
The Learning Technology & Development Specialist (EMEA) is responsible for managing and optimizing our learning technology platforms across EMEA—such as the Docebo learning management system and the Qstream microlearning environment—while also designing, developing, and facilitating high-impact learning programs that build commercial, leadership, and core capabilities across the region.
This position reports to the Head of Learning & Development, EMEA and is part of the EMEA Learning & Development team working remotely to cover the EMEA region.
In this role, you will have the opportunity to:
-
Own and administer our EMEA learning technology ecosystem, including the Docebo LMS and Qstream microlearning platforms—ensuring accurate data structures, seamless user experiences, timely troubleshooting, and consistent configuration aligned with global standards.
-
Design and build high-quality learning solutions—including ILT (instructor-led training), VILT (virtual instructor-led training), and digital learning content—that strengthen commercial capabilities, leadership effectiveness, communication, and core skills across diverse EMEA teams.
-
Facilitate engaging and outcome-driven learning sessions, both virtually and in person, adapting delivery to learners across multiple countries, cultures, and functions.
-
Monitor, analyze, and report on learning activity and performance, converting platform data into insights that support capability development planning and measure the effectiveness of programs across the region.
-
Improve learning operations and processes, including documentation of standards, validation of system updates, optimization of workflows, and coordination of regional L&D initiatives that enhance efficiency and learner experience.
